初識python語言

2021-10-20 18:53:26 字數 730 閱讀 5982

高階語言按照計算機執行的方式不同可分為兩種:靜態語言和指令碼語言

編譯是將源**轉換成目標**的過程,通常,源**是高階語言,目標**是機器語言**,執行編譯的電腦程式稱為編譯器

解釋是將源*****逐條***轉換成目標**同時逐條執行目標**的過程。執行解釋的電腦程式稱為直譯器

注意兩者區別:

一旦程式被編譯,不再需要編譯程式或源**。解釋則在每次程式進行時都需要直譯器和**

採用編譯方式有如下好處

採用解釋方式有如下好處

python語言是一語法簡潔、跨平台、可拓展的開源通用指令碼語言

開源軟體是一類開放源**軟體的統稱,這類軟體的源**在特定可協議範圍內,可以被任何人學習、修改、甚至發布。

語法簡潔:實現相同功能,python語言的**行數僅為c語言的1/10~1/5

與平台無關:作為指令碼語言,python程式可以在任何安裝了直譯器的電腦上執行,可以不經修改實現跨平台

粘性擴充套件:python可以通過介面和函式庫等方式將其他語言整合在一起

開源理念:

靈活運用:功能十分強大,在各種領域都有運用

強制可讀:具有很強的格式,採用強制縮進來實現語句間的邏輯關係

支援中文:

模式多樣

庫類豐富

python語言初識(紅桃三)

input使用 python2 要宣告輸入型別 bigbox python3 不需要宣告輸入型別 bigbox python2的 raw input 與 python3 的 input 功能相同 int python2 int longint python3 int float str python...

初識python教學反思 初識Python

引子 計算機程式語言如同我們的自然語言一樣,有其一套規範的語法,我們學習程式語言不過是學習它的那一套規則罷了。語言的發展史 機器語言 組合語言 c語言 寫程式時需要操作記憶體 高階語言 有虛擬機器或直譯器 隨著科技的進步以及計算機歷史的發展,程式語言也由最初晦澀的機器語言發展到了現在接近於人類自然語...

初識R語言

原由 我的初衷是為了處理資料,才去關注資料統計分析的軟體,首先是關注matlab,但是matlab是收費的,我只好找了個破解版的裝上,學了沒幾次,之後又發現了r語言,r語言是免費使用的,而後發現r在國內的逐漸熱門起來,個人覺得其實r會更有前途些。下面,先來熟悉下語法 語法 賦值 x 1 首先宣告乙個...